Aim - Military Theme Setup
Parts have been picked for asthetics aswell as performance

I started by dismantling the entire case , roughing up the surface on the aluminium with a wire brush , I coated the interior chassis in self etching primer , and then satin black , I then reassembled it ------>















Next Step was to clean the exterior panels with wax and grease remover (you can also use window cleaner) Then size up the panels against the sheet of vinyl to ensure that you have enough , then with a heat gun , turboknife and some patience start wrapping the panels













Then start reinstalling them....
